Transaction 73c592d63d1707b45ae1b9de069e08d0bc7ae85e28a22e7b8300d682c07bf709
1 Input
1 Output
-
73c592d63d1707b45ae1b9de069e08d0bc7ae85e28a22e7b8300d682c07bf709:0
- value
- 3482
- script pubkey
- OP_0 OP_PUSHBYTES_20 7034da9884c7e88266a8a91f88fa3b3bcb3745a9
- address
- bc1qwq6d4xyycl5gye4g4y0c373m809nw3dfq3dsdq